You measure how many units will fit inside of the area. For example, if you own a plot of land and want to know the area in square feet, construct a lot of squares that are one foot square. Then put as many of those square as will fit into the plot without any overlapping or any gaps. Count the number of squares that fit into the plot.

1 hectare = 10,000 square meters.If this plot of land is square, then the square is 100 meters on every side. But a hectare doesn't have to be any particular shape in order to have an area of 10,000 square meters.
